Position Summary
The Structural Engineer contributes to solutions to improve our Architectural Expansion Joint and Fire Barrier product line and provides creative and diverse engineering solutions to a variety of engineering problems including seismic activities, building fire and smoke, and egress. This role collaborates with Balco’s Engineering and Sales teams to design, analyze, and prototype new design concepts to provide life-safety products for our customers.

Responsibilities
• Execute research, design and development projects in a timely manner and in accordance with project specifications
• Model parts using Solidworks; create assemblies, part drawings, inspection criteria, and other drawings as required
• Perform finite element analysis using Solidworks Simulation
• Interface with outside vendors to select and specify components
• Design and perform in-house testing to validate designs
• Conducting structural analysis and designing structures to ensure they meet safety and building code requirements
• Ensure manufacturability of product designs by working with production personnel and suppliers
• Create ECOs, part specifications, and other documents necessary to implement new products and design changes
• Provide technical support for products
• Provide recommendations and/or custom solutions for project-specific applications
